What Is a Scentless Dishwasher Pod and How Does It Work?

A scentless dishwasher pod is a cleaning product designed for automatic dishwashers that does not contain added fragrances. These pods combine surfactants, enzymes, and other cleaning agents for effective dishwashing without leaving a strong scent.

The definition of a scentless dishwasher pod aligns with the description provided by the American Cleaning Institute, which states that fragrance-free products aim to provide cleaning without the use of scent additives.

Scentless dishwasher pods function by using powerful ingredients that tackle grease and food residues. They dissolve in water, releasing cleaning agents that break down stains. The absence of fragrance means they are suitable for individuals sensitive to scents or allergic to certain chemicals.

What Ingredients Should Be Avoided in Scentless Dishwasher Pods?

The main ingredients to avoid in scentless dishwasher pods include harmful chemicals that can affect both health and the environment.

  1. Phosphates
  2. Chlorine Bleach
  3. Artificial Fragrances
  4. Phthalates
  5. Sodium Lauryl Sulfate (SLS)

The consideration of these ingredients is crucial for comprehensive health and environmental safety.

  1. Phosphates: Phosphates are chemicals that promote algae growth in water bodies. Their use in dishwasher pods can lead to water pollution. According to the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(EPA), high phosphate levels can deplete oxygen in water, harming aquatic life. Several states have restricted phosphates in household cleaning products due to these environmental concerns.

  2. Chlorine Bleach: Chlorine bleach serves as a powerful disinfectant but can produce harmful fumes. It may irritate respiratory systems and skin. The National Institutes of Health (NIH) highlight concerns about chlorine’s interaction with other chemicals, which might create toxic compounds. Alternatives like hydrogen peroxide provide effective cleaning without these risks.

  3. Artificial Fragrances: While often added for a pleasant scent, artificial fragrances can trigger allergies and respiratory issues. The American Academy of Allergy Asthma & Immunology notes that fragrance chemicals can exacerbate asthma and skin irritations. Choosing fragrance-free alternatives reduces exposure to these potentially harmful substances.

  4. Phthalates: Phthalates are used to enhance the scent and stability of fragrances. They are linked to endocrine disruption and reproductive problems.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) has listed certain phthalates as harmful, advocating for products that avoid these chemicals to protect consumers’ health.

  5. Sodium Lauryl Sulfate (SLS): SLS is a surfactant that creates foam but can cause skin irritation and allergic reactions. The Environmental Working Group (EWG) has raised awareness about its presence in household cleaners. Selecting SLS-free products supports safer use for individuals, particularly those with sensitive skin.

What Common Myths Surround Scentless Dishwasher Pods?

Common myths surrounding scentless dishwasher pods include misconceptions about their effectiveness and assumptions about safety.

  1. Scentless dishwasher pods are less effective at cleaning than scented ones.
  2. Scentless pods do not remove odors from dishes.
  3. Scentless pods contain harmful chemicals.
  4. All scentless pods lack natural ingredients.
  5. Scentless dishwasher pods are not suitable for households with children or pets.

The following points will provide clarity on these common myths and their underlying truths.

  1. Scentless Dishwasher Pods Are Less Effective: The myth that scentless dishwasher pods are less effective at cleaning dishes is unfounded. Research demonstrates that effectiveness relies on the formulation of the ingredients, not the scent. Many scentless pods contain powerful cleaning agents like enzymes and surfactants that efficiently eliminate grease and food particles, as noted by the American Cleaning Institute in 2021.

  2. Scentless Pods Do Not Remove Odors: The belief that scentless pods do not eliminate odors is also inaccurate. While scent can mask odors, scentless pods effectively neutralize food particles and residues. A study from the University of Illinois in 2022 highlighted that enzymes in detergent break down organic matter, which is the primary source of odors.
